Comment 99 for bug 59867

Revision history for this message
Surak (smkozasa) wrote :

Well, suspend to RAM and resuming, causes the problem and when this happens, hibernating to disk and resuming solves it.

It seems that this fact has been underestimated before. This might, in fact lead to the solution. Note that in my case, dmesg says that it just can't query Synaptics hardware. Well, what happens after a hibernate to disk and resume? The computer is powered off and the synaptics hardware is reset!

So, I may be guessing too much, but I'm an Electronics Engineer and would say that maybe the solution to all of this is to send a reset command to the synaptics touchpad when resuming from suspend to RAM??